Removal of Aluminum From Waste Liquid With High Concentration Sodium Aluminate-sodium HydroxideChinese Full Text

SUN Quan-qing;XU Gen-fu;ZHU Bao-cheng;Beijing Research Institute of Chemical Engineering and Metallurgy,CNNC;

Abstract: By Bayer process,removal of a part of aluminum from the waste liquid with high concentration of sodium aluminate-sodium hydroxide as the form of Al(OH) 3 crystal was studied.The results show that the Bayer process can meet the requirements of removing aluminum,the waste treated can be recycled.Under suitable temperature,using Al(OH) 3 crystals formed in reactions as seed,the reaction time is gradually extended.It is show that the seed crystal activity is gradually decreased.Using fine Al(OH) 3 crystal as seed crystal is more efficient to dealumination from the solution.
